WhatsApp is set to introduce a new feature called Video Notes. This addition will allow users to send short video clips within their chats.

The feature lets users record and send 60-second videos directly in conversations. As per WABetaInfo, to use it, users simply tap and hold the camera icon in their chat window.

Basically, it lets you send quick little videos in your chats. It’s like those voice messages you send only now you can put a face to the voice.

How does it work?

The video notes feature is currently being run in beta testing by WhatsApp

It’s dead simple. You just press and hold the camera button in your chat, like you’re taking a picture.

You can flip between front and back cameras too, if you want to show off something around you.

The feature is currently being tested in beta versions for Android users.

WhatsApp plans to release it more widely for both Android and iPhone users in the coming months.

FAQs

What is the new Video Notes feature on WhatsApp?

Video Notes allows users to send 60-second video clips directly in their chats, similar to sending voice messages but with video.

How do you use Video Notes on WhatsApp?

To use Video Notes, press and hold the camera icon in your chat window, and you can record and send a 60-second video.

When will Video Notes be available for all users?

Video Notes is currently in beta testing for Android users and is expected to roll out to both Android and iPhone users in the coming months.

Why is WhatsApp introducing Video Notes?

WhatsApp is introducing Video Notes to enhance communication by allowing users to send personalized video messages quickly, responding to the growing trend of video-based communication.

Can you switch between cameras while recording a Video Note?

Yes, you can switch between the front and back cameras while recording a Video Note to show different perspectives.
